THE DETROIT JEWISH' NEWS - Arab Parliaments Analyzed by Prof TEL AVIV (ZINS) -- "Parliaments in Arab States" by A. Hareven, is a recent publication of the Shiloah Institute of Tel Aviv • University, summarizing the work- ing of parliaments in Arab states. In Lebanon, Egypt, Syria, Sudan, Qatar, the United Arab Emirates, the Popular emocratic Republic of men and -Tunisia, par-, aments exist. In Bah-' rain, Algeria, Jordan, Kuwait, Morocco and Iraq, the constitutions require a parliament, but they do not exist. In four other countries, Libya, _ Oman, Saudi Arabia and Yemen — there is no con- stitutional need for a par- liament. Except in the case of Lebanon, where the parliamentarian sys- tem worked normally until the recent civil war,, in all other Arab coun- tries parliaments are no more than a ceremonial formality and do not exercise any real influ- ence on political life. Neo-Nazi Jailed BONN — The chair- man of the "Fighting As- sociation of German Sol- diers", 62-year-old Erwin Schonborn, has been sen- tenced in Frankfurt to six months with parole be- cause of persisting malicious utterances. In September, 1975 and in the spring of 1976, Schonborn attacked the Ludwigsburg Central Of- fice for the Investigation of National Socialist Crimes. On handbills and placards he called this of- fice "an advance agent of Bolshevism" and a "blemish". Crys61 Night Plaque Erected BONN — The Jewish community of Berlin re- cently unveiled a memo- rial plaque commemorat- ing the Spandau Synagogue that was de- stroyed on Crystal Night, Nov. 9, 1938. The synagogue had been built in 1895. Home for Da-yan? -TEL AVIV (ZINS) — Political observers specu- late that Moshe Dayan ill follow the lead of his daughter, Yael, and join Yigael Yadin's Move- ment for Change. They say there is little hope for a Rabin-Dayan reconciliation because of personal differences and because- the Labor Party platform does not con- form to Dayan's views.
